USAID Food Insecurity and Financial Impact
The recent report indicates that *almost $500 million* in food aid is facing spoilage due to funding being paused by the *U.S. Agency for International Development* (USAID). This pause has critical implications for food security worldwide.
The Current Situation
- Food Aid Stranded: Significant amounts of food are trapped in ports and warehouses.
- Watchdog Reports: The inspector general's report highlights the severe risks associated with this pause.
Implications for Global Food Security
- Increased Food Insecurity: The pause exacerbates hunger in vulnerable regions.
- Need for Urgency: Action is required to mitigate these risks and restore food aid flows.
